muzzer:
ESO Has sprung an oil leak ,just got back from a trip to Portsmouth, and it lost nearly three liters of oil in the five hundred mile round trip.
I think most of it was up my rear door and windscrean. (No idea how it got on the rear door).so are any of the oil leak stoppers you can get any good,have seen one on eblag and thought it might be worth a shot as I have no idea were the leak is ,and swmbo is not happy with her drive full of oil.

Henry Webster:
Three litres in 500 miles is alot, I think that instead of looking for a stop-leak product you should spend some time trying to track down the leak.

I guess because you say it has used three litres that you know it is coming from the engine!?  If it is losing so quickly you should be able to find the drips.  I am afraid its a case of get under there and have a good look.  You may find it easier if you give the engine/underside a good pressure wash first.

Ja1983:
In my experience bodging something never pays off, to be loosing so much means theres a big problem, and i have issues with the fluids used to stop leaks, rad weld for example... many knackered water pumps and blockages soon seem to follow.

find the cause, fix and worry no more!
